JavaScript基础之强制类型转换✨
发布时间:2025-04-08 16:00:34来源:
在编程的世界里,JavaScript以其灵活性著称,而强制类型转换便是其魅力之一。简单来说,强制类型转换是指当JavaScript需要操作不同类型的变量时,会自动将它们转换为同一类型的过程。例如,数字与字符串相加时,数字会被隐式转换为字符串。
了解强制类型转换的关键在于掌握其规则。例如,当使用`+`运算符时,如果一侧是字符串,另一侧会自动变为字符串;而在比较运算中(如`>`或`<`),所有值都会被转换为数字。此外,`Boolean()`函数常用于显式转换,帮助判断值是否为真或假。
这种特性虽然强大,但也容易引发错误。比如,`null`和`undefined`在某些情况下可能不会按预期表现。因此,在编写代码时,建议开发者明确数据类型,避免因隐式转换导致的潜在问题。
通过学习这些技巧,你可以更好地掌控JavaScript,写出更高效、更稳定的代码!💪
免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。